Neither EAX nor CMSS 3-D are causing the problem, I just tested them both.

Mumble has something in their FAQ on "robotic voices", talking about how people with bad connections heard everybody distorted because of the codec they used prior to version 1.2.

However, I don't have a bad connection, as I was able to use mumble just fine on a previous computer using the same connection.

EDIT: This website:
http://mmo-mumble.com/help/AdvancedOptions
says that if people are distorted or breaking up, there are various settings you can try. I've tried all of them, to no avail, except for "output delay". For whatever, the "output delay" slider is grayed out, I have no access to it. This may be the answer to my problem, if only it wasn't blocked.

EDIT 2: I've also done some loopback tests, and I sound just as distorted to myself as others do to me.

FIXED!!!!! Simple really, I don't know why I didn't think of it before. I just set the PRmumble(0.5beta).exe to run in compatibility mode windows xp service pack 3 (works with service pack 2 as well). Now seems to be working perfectly, although annoyingly I do seem to have to reapply having my audio output settings every time I reload mumble (literally just have to click on configure - settings - apply every time you load up mumble and it will start working, don't need to change any settings if its already been set up correctly) otherwise I can't hear anyone speaking.

At least it works now though!
